User's perspective: I love the round tone of my 1769 ADII but was not crazy about the OP PRO. John Budny at the MotherShip kindly forwarded the OP STUDIO preamp as a retrofit. It offers an AWSEOME ugrade of the plugged-in sound. Unfortunately my guitar has some wiring problems (buzzing, battery light stays on etc.) So it may be back to the factory for a while. Bottom line: the 1769 AD II has some sterling qualities.
Gotta say, tho: my stalwart favorite is the acoustic 1117 Legend (1974) fitted with a Fishman ProFix pickup-preamp system. NICE. I guess I bonded with the "My Goal's Beyond Sound" around 1970 and have never changed.....
